I was fortunate to have some great mentors when I started out in my career.
I sometimes leaned on these folks when an upcoming job interview had my gut in knots. The advice was simple yet greatly profound: Be yourself, one mentor said.
Young adults — and plenty of older ones — often falter when interviewing for a job. Their nerves or lack of preparation can make them do some crazy things.
